6 Common Questions Asked By Luxury Home Buyers in East Cape

Luxury home buyers in East Cape have refined taste and high expectations. Affluent buyers like yourself will likely ask tough questions. You’ll want to know specific details about the area, the home, and its surrounding amenities. As you browse your East Cape real estate options, here are several questions that you should add to your list:

  1. What can the property earn?

Affluent buyers want to know that they’re making a sound investment. To make that decision, buyers often ask what the property can earn either in resale or via rental income.

As a buyer, you want to know that if you sell this property in a few years it will be profitable. Aside from being profitable, you should also ask how long homes are typically on the market. You don’t want to list a home only to have it sit there for a year.

You may also decide to rent the property out when you’re not using it. If that’s the case, you should start by asking if that’s allowed and then follow that up with questions about potential rental income.

  1. What’s the home buying process in Mexico?

You may have purchased other homes in other countries, so you know that the rules can differ from country to country. In Mexico, the biggest difference is that a foreigner can’t hold property in their name. However, foreigners can set up a fideicomiso, or a bank trust, which allows foreigners to make a purchase.

Here’s a quick look at the home buying process in Mexico:

  • You’ll make an offer through a promissory agreement .
  • Next, you prepare a fideicomiso, which is long-term bank trust, which holds the title of the property for foreigners. However, the rights to own, lease, remodel, sell or giveaway the property are yours.
  • Set aside 10% earnest money, which can be held in escrow in a U.S. bank. Once the offer goes through, the money is transferred at the current exchange rate.
  • Get title insurance to make sure the title is clear.
  • Draw up a purchase sales agreement, known as a contracto de compraventa.
  • Close on the property.
  • The notary will register the deed with the land office. (It’s important to mention that notaries aren’t bound by the same laws as they are in the U.S. so selecting a reputable notary is important).
